#3d3db2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d3db2 is composed of 23.9% red, 23.9%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.7% cyan, 65.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 49% and a lightness of 46.9%. #3d3db2 color hex could be obtained by blending #7a7aff with #000065.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#3d3db2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3d3db2 has RGB values of R:61, G:61,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 4013490.

Shades and Tints of #3d3db2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f3f3f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d3db2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#74747b is the less saturated color, while #0606e9 is the most saturated one.
